K Dubble U biography

The project featured a female vocalist and a rapper. The single contained a Radio Mix, a Club Mix and a Pur Energy Mix.

The single Hot Spot was produced and remix by the Berman Brothers, recorded and mixed at Boogie Park Studios, programmed by Axel FF, written by Dr. Mix and Frankie Pearl released under Diana Music and licensed in France under Fregate Music / Booster.
